Make-A-Wish® Connecticut granted four-year-old Milan Spears’ wish to go to the Walt Disney World® Resort just in time to celebrate her birthday.
Spears’ wish to go to the Walt Disney World® Resort transformed her into the princess she always dreamed she would be. She loves dressing up like a princess, so her wish granters took on the role of “Fairy Godmother” and gave Milan, a leukemia patient, an experience that made all of her fairytale dreams come true.
The Spears family made their way from Waterbury to magical Walt Disney World® just in time to celebrate her birthday in sunny Florida. She was able to celebrate her 4th birthday doing what she loves: dressing up as a beautiful princess! Milan received the full princess treatment in the Disney Parks and was even able to meet some of her favorite princesses for Storybook Dining inside a magical medieval castle. The magic didn’t not stop there for sweet, Princess Milan. She visited the Bibbidi Bobbidi Boutique and got her very own princess makeover!
Milan’s mother reflected on how the wish made Milan “very happy” and how she “had a lot of energy and a great time” during all of her princess festivities. Milan’s wish to go to the Walt Disney World® Resort made her days of playing dress up into a magical, beautiful reality.

ABOUT MAKE-A-WISH CONNECTICUT
Make-A-Wish® Connecticut creates life-changing wishes for children with critical illnesses. They seek to bring every eligible child's wish to life because a wish is an integral part of a child's treatment journey. Research shows children who have wishes granted can build the physical and emotional strength they need to fight a critical illness. Together, generous donors, supporters, staff and volunteers across the state currently grant nearly 250 wishes a year. Since 1986, Make-A-Wish Connecticut has granted more than 3,300 wishes to local children. For more information about Make-A-Wish Connecticut, visit ct.wish.org.
